2008 vxr8 otr 6 litre. Ls2 fitted walkinshaw performance kit from new (air filter,ecu upgrade,cat back s/s exhaust)thinking of fitting OTR cool air kit.Been told may need re mapping again as engine warning light/ other warning lights may be activated.Are any kits better than others.I bow to all you collective greater knowledge any advice if you have fitted one would be greatly appreciated. Thankyou one and all!

If you're going OTR, then there may not be room for the MAF, which will mean you need a re-tune. Best to contact the usual suspects - Walkinshaw and Monkfish, to see what they offer. You can look to OTRs from abroad, but they're not much cheaper once they're here, and you could still need mapping.

Frankly, if the previous work was done by Walkinshaw, I would go back there.

I have the RotoFab intake if that's any help, the air intake is sealed by the bonnet and the cold air is drawn from low down near the bottom front grill.
